ETRA appoints Florian Dammer

The European Two Wheel Retailer’s Association has appointed Flo Dammer as its business development manager.

The former KTM Fahrrad, Lowa and Suunto employee now has three responsibilities in his new position. First of all, he we will work on the growth of ETRA’s associated membership network and on improving interaction with members. Furthermore, he is responsible for recruiting participants and sponsors for Sustainable2Wheels, ETRA’s annual event in the framework of Mobility Week. Finally, he will explore new possibilities for further development of commercial activities. 

His contribution should allow ETRA to intensify its lobby activities in Brussels and to strengthen its role as a platform for the exchange of knowledge and experience between 2Wheel retailers in the EU.
